WebSep 20, 2024 · Fill shallow bowls with water and 2 drops of dish detergent. Pour the water and detergent mixture in a very shallow bowl, low enough to the ground so that the fleas could accidentally hop into it. Then, place the mixture next to a low-hanging light source, preferably a night-light. The fleas are attracted to the light. WebApr 9, 2024 · However, they are no larger than 1/8 inch long and are somehow smaller than bed bugs. Flea larvae are white and about 3/16 inches long. They feed on flea feces (also called flea dirt), which are mainly composed of undigested blood. Unlike bed bugs that hide in dark places, fleas are mostly found in animals, including cats and dogs.

WebWhat Do Flea Larvae Look Like on Your Bed? Flea larvae are semi-white worms with a reddish digestive tract. Furthermore, they are about 2 mm – 5 mm in length.
